C:\www\aa\adm"/> C:\www\aa\adm">

>백엔드 개발 >PHP 튜토리얼 >mysqdump备份出来一直是0字节。该怎么处理

mysqdump备份出来一直是0字节。该怎么处理

WBOY
WBOY원래의
2016-06-13 12:04:261520검색

mysqdump备份出来一直是0字节。。。。。
php备份mysql:

第一种方法:
"C:\Program Files\MySQL\MySQL Server 5.5\bin\mysqldump -uroot -hlocalhost -proot aa>C:\\www\\aa\\admin\\bak\\".$_POST[b_name];
exec($mysqlstr);备份出来是0字节
第二种方法:
"C:\Program Files\MySQL\MySQL Server 5.5\bin\mysqldump -uroot -hlocalhost -proot aa>..bak";备份出来依然是0字节,
语句到底该怎样写,请求各位了。
------解决方案--------------------
先mark一个我去研究一下
------解决方案--------------------

C:\Program Files\MySQL\MySQL Server 5.5\bin\mysqldump -u root -proot aa  > C:\www\aa\admin\bak\20130327.sql


-u root中间加个空格。
------解决方案--------------------
测试成功代码如下:
exec('e:\xampp\mysql\bin\mysqldump -unowphp -pnowphp examples>e:\\back1253.sql')

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.